    red flag Return Authorization Module (RMA) v 2.1 Available in downloads section

    Version of 2.1 of Return Authorization is available in the download section.

    ---------
    VERSION INFORMATION:

    Includes:
    Returns Authorization menu in admin -_ configuration allowing options to display(or not) some fields on the return authorization form and an option to allow only registered users to submit return requests.

    Insert customers details automatically if they are logged in.

    Phone Number and State fields have been added.
    --------

    You can update your installation by running the install_return_authorization.sql.

    Change the YOUR_TEMPLATE folders to match the name of your "custom template" and FTP the entire includes folder to your server.
